The Geiselwies Chapel, also known as Wallfahrtskapelle Geiselwies, is a revered Marian pilgrimage site nestled in a serene forest clearing within the municipality of Odelzhausen, in the Dachau district of Bavaria, Germany. Standing at an elevation of 562 meters, this historical site offers a tranquil retreat and a unique blend of natural beauty and spiritual significance, making it a notable landmark in the region.

    Is parking readily available at Geiselwies Chapel?

    Parking is generally available, and the chapel is described as easily accessible by car despite its natural surroundings. However, visitor tips indicate that during May, especially for daily devotions between 6:00 p.m. and 7:00 p.m., parking can become scarce. Outside of these peak times, you should find sufficient space.

    What kind of historical or religious significance does Geiselwies Chapel hold?

    Geiselwies Chapel is a revered Marian pilgrimage site with a history dating back to 1738. The current structure was built around 1750. It's known for its enduring popularity as one of the most frequented Marian pilgrimage destinations in the Dachau district, especially after the secularization of another major pilgrimage site in 1803. Inside, you'll find a modern replica of a Gothic Madonna statue, numerous votive pictures, and frescoes depicting scenes from the Passion.
